Today at 7:30PM Calvary Chapel Cartagena had their first ever official service. With LIVE worship and so much more. The teaching was focused on Luke 15:11-32, the turnout was over 90 people for the first service and here are just a few sneak pictures to experience what God is doing in Cartagena, Colombia. Continue in prayer for us, so much more work yet to be done, but the Lord is the God of this city.

...and so it begins. This past weekend a team of missionaries departed to Cartagena, Colombia to officially start Calvary Chapel Cartagena. Santiago who is now on the grounds will be leading the first church service, with Worship, Missions, a teaching, and over 40 people to start. Please keep the team in prayer, God is doing incredible un-explainable things. God said "GO" and so they went. Please stay tune for more updates. Pictures, updates will be coming very-very soon.

The MinistrySantiago will serve as pastor for Calvary Chapel Cartegena,Colombia, which was established to disciple the new believers who come to faith during Calvary Chapel short term mission trips. He and his family – Paula, Maria Alejandra, Danielle, Maria Jose and Jacey – will bring the hope, salvation, restoration, and love found in Jesus Christ to those impacted by the horror of human trafficking. Their calling is to be used by God to restore the young victims and to strengthen area families as a means of eliminating this social plague.

2 Corinthians 5: 16-21 NIV Part 2

17 Therefore, if anyone is in Christ, the new creation has come: The old has gone, the new is here!

One of the most empowering verses in scripture is found on 2 Corinthians 5:17 where we are reminded that regardless of how bad our past is we are nothing short than a new creation; not a better and improved one but a “Brand new” creation. How amazing is that? How powerful is that statement? 
The simple yet powerful opportunity of another shot at life but this time with the standard of our Lord Jesus Christ as the example to follow; that should give hope to everyone of us for no matter how hard we try or how much we think we got it, we remain empty and vain until we allow the redemptive power of God to make us new. “The old has gone, the new is here!” our old life on the flesh is gone and a new life in Christ is now here. 

I would like to encourage us all to embrace this truth today, and become All that God created us to be by leaving the “old me” in the past and allowing the “new me” we have in Christ to be at work in our lives, so that we can see what God has for us in verse 18.

“I can do all things through Christ who strengthens me” -Philippians 4:13

We all love to quote this beautiful verse from time to time, especially when we are faced with difficulties and challenges that seemed to be beyond our ability to overcome, because it reminds us that the God we serve is all powerful and that if He is on our side we would be able to achieve anything that we set ourselves to do, However We tend to overlook the verse right before it in Philippians 4:12 “ I know what it is to be in need, and I know what it is to have plenty. I have learned the secret of being content in any and every situation, whether well fed or hungry, whether living in plenty or in want.” In this verse the apostle Paul talks about the principle of “contentment” and he calls it a secret, I personally don’t think he calls it a secret because is hidden information but because of the lack of contentment among all people.

“...Go, I am sending you out like lambs among wolves” -Luke 10:3

How many times do we question ourselves about what God’s will for our lives is? For my wife this was a very critical question back in the summer of 2012, you see she heard a voice, got counsel and every verse she read was telling her to GO, and for her that meant back to Colombia. But one day she said to herself “maybe my mind is just playing tricks on me” so she decided to pray with supplication and then ask the Lord to please guide her to a scripture where He would definitely guide her and give her a command on what was His will for her life. After doing that she closed her eyes, opened her bible, placed her finger on a random scripture and read, “Go, I am sending you like lambs among wolves” at that point she didn’t let a single question out of her mouth, just a very sincere “here I am, send me”.
